Software Engineer: Internships

  • GoCardless
  • London, United Kingdom
  • May 29, 2017
Intern Developer Information Technology JAVA

Job Description

We’re looking for talented, motivated undergrads who want to work on real problems with a world-class team.

We have paid internships available in our front-end, back-end and web operations teams. If you're passionate about tech, care about learning and finding elegant solutions, and want to work with like-minded engineers, we want to hear from you.

Our team

GoCardless is an ambitious, fast-growing tech startup disrupting the payments industry. We build simple, reliable systems on top of technologies we understand and trust. We're primarily built in Ruby and JavaScript using Rails and Angular, and we rely on Postgres, Elasticsearch, RabbitMQ and Chef.

We're nimble, deploying every day, and we're doing our most ambitious work right now – working with government and multi-national companies to build GoCardless Pro, and integrating with more banking systems to expand our offering across Europe.

At the same time we’re already processing millions of pounds of payments every day, so there's no space for inconsistent data or downtime. We maintain reliability while iterating on our product by having a test-suite we can rely on, and prioritising code review.

As a dev team, learning and mentoring are core to our values: we send our team to conferences and run internal talks on subjects both technical and general. We’re involved in the wider tech community too, regularly hosting meetups and hackdays, and speaking at external events to share our knowledge, skills and passion.

 

Your internship

You’ll be treated as a fully fledged member of the team from day one, working on interesting, challenging projects that are integral to our product and to the company’s success. You’ll work closely with experienced engineers and we’ll encourage you to learn new technologies and expand your awareness of the full stack.

You’ll also get an insight into how a fast-growing tech company works and how the different areas of our business interact.

You should apply if:

  • you’re passionate about technology
  • you’re constantly looking for ways to improve
  • you’ve experimented with building applications for the web
  • you believe that code must be well-tested, and that tests are a helpful tool in driving design

We’ll consider applicants for placements lasting for 8 weeks or longer and we’ll pay a competitive salary.